WebThe free version does everything you need, no pro needed. It's an App to set a charging limit for your Mac. The charging limit can simply be increased by one click in case you need a full battery soon. For stationary users: Simply set the limit to 50%, if you have you Mac plugged in all the time. This will extend the battery lifetime by a whole ... Web24 de mar. de 2016 · While it’s convenient to plug your laptop into power all the time, especially when you’re working from home and not going anywhere for an extended period of time, being too plugged in will reduce the lifetime of the battery.
